Deadman Canyon
Deadman Canyon is a valley in Clark, Idaho and has an elevation of 5,922 feet.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Valley with an elevation of 5,922 feet
- Description: valley in Clark County, Idaho, United States of America
- Category: landform
- Location: Clark, Idaho, Rocky Mountains, United States, North America
